I’m a licensed marriage and family therapist offering individual and couples therapy in San Jose and throughout California via telehealth. I work with adults across the LGBTQ+ spectrum, and my practice is grounded in the belief that therapy should be both deeply honest and actually useful. I bring a direct, collaborative, emotionally intelligent approach to help people move through the stuck places—whether that means untangling anxious spirals, interrupting long-held patterns, or finally getting real about what’s not working.

I work with a wide range of issues, including OCD (with a specialty in Pure O), anxiety, burnout, perfectionism, relationship stress, religious trauma, and the long-term impact of growing up in emotionally unsafe environments. I also specialize in working with men and with couples—especially those who want more connection and less reactivity but keep running the same tired playbook. Many of my clients are high-functioning professionals who are successful on paper but feel disconnected, exhausted, or emotionally out of sync in their actual lives.

Before becoming a therapist, I spent nearly a decade in financial services. I know what it’s like to live in performance mode, and I also know what it takes to step out of that and build something more meaningful. I’ve been working in mental health since 2007, and I bring lived experience to this work—not just theory. I’m Level 1 trained in Internal Family Systems (IFS) and Relational Life Therapy (RLT), and I integrate those models to support deep insight, real accountability, and lasting change.

Therapy with me is warm, real, and no-bullshit. I’ll challenge you when needed, bring humor when it helps, and stay in it with you when things get hard. This is your space—and I’m here to help you use it well.

I currently do not accept insurance plans. However, I can provide a you a monthly invoice (sometimes called a “superbill”) that you may submit for reimbursement if your insurance plan has an out-of-network benefit.

Please note: many insurance plans require that a therapist provide a diagnosis for the client, and that the diagnosis be documented on the invoice/superbill, in order to qualify for reimbursement.

This means that your presenting issue must meet certain criteria to qualify for a diagnosis, and thus qualify for possible reimbursement.

If your presenting issue does not meet the criteria for a diagnosis, you will not receive one, which may negatively impact your reimbursement.

Please contact your insurance provider for information about out-of-network benefits and reimbursement.

Therapy sessions may also be covered by a Health Savings Account. Please contact your employer/HR department for more information.
